Conchas Lake - Southside Recreation Area

Conchas Lake - Southside Recreation Area

Approximately 1,192.9 Miles from your location

Address

287 Bell Ranch Road
Conchas Dam, NM 88416
Get Directions
 

Contact Us

(575) 868-2221

Our Location Photos

Categories

Foundation

Conchas Lake - Southside Recreation Area

Approximately 1,192.9 Miles from your location